C/R: 3 dead, many trapped in collapsed mining pit at Breman Brofoyedu

Three people have died as others are feared trapped in an illegal small scale mining (galamsey) pit at Breman, near Diaso in the Upper Denkyira district of the Central Region.

The lifeless bodies of 2 women and a man were retrieved from the caved in pit Wednesday dawn.  Eyewitness say there a number of artisans trapped in the pit.

Although the number of people trapped in the pit is unconfirmed, Assembly member for Breman, Francis Agyapong who rushed to the scene told host of Akoma FM’s current affairs and political show GhanAkoma, Aduanaba Kofi Asante Ennin that the whole community has been thrown into state of mourning and grief.

“At this time, we have been able to retrieve only three bodies and they have been handed over to the police but we also know more than the number of bodies retrieved have been trapped. 

“So we pray that we can remove them on time to save them, but those we have even retrieved have already died so we are helpless and don’t even know what to do” he added.

Personnel from the National Disaster Management organization (NADMO), police and other state officials are assiduously at the site to save the situation.
